Built in 1882 the Wood’s Opera House was Wellington’s first theatre. The 50'x 80'venue was on the second floor of the J.G. Wood Bank building.

It was one of the few buildings in the downtown area to survive the 1892 tornado.

As times changed films were introduced. In 1908 there was a rivalry with the nearby, recently established, Edison Electric Theatre.

The building was destroyed by fire in 1909.
